Classic full sets typically last 2–4 weeks before noticeable shedding occurs. Retention depends on your natural lash growth cycle, aftercare, and lifestyle. We recommend touch-up fills every 2–3 weeks to keep a full, consistent look and extend the life of your extensions.

Yes for most clients. We offer a consultation and optional patch test to assess sensitivity. Our salon uses medical-grade, hypoallergenic adhesives and gentle application techniques to reduce irritation. Please disclose allergies or recent eye procedures before booking.

A Classic full set appointment generally takes 60–90 minutes depending on natural lash density and desired customization. New clients should allow the full time for consultation and mapping. Experienced technicians work precisely to ensure comfort and optimal adhesion.

Avoid eye makeup, especially oil-based products and mascara, for the first 24–48 hours to allow adhesive to fully cure. After that, use oil-free cosmetics and avoid rubbing. Remove makeup gently with lash-safe cleansers to protect adhesion.

Gently cleanse lashes nightly with an oil-free, lash-safe cleanser and soft brush to remove buildup. Avoid rubbing or pulling, sleep on your back when possible, and brush extensions with a clean spoolie to maintain alignment and longevity.

Classic sets use a one-to-one application—one synthetic lash per natural lash—for a natural, refined look. Volume techniques attach lightweight fans of multiple lashes to one natural lash, creating denser, more dramatic results. Choice depends on desired fullness and natural lash strength.
